Particular Problems in Singapore’s FMCG Industry
Within Singapore, the FMCG sector has undergone many kinds of challenges that differ it from other markets. One major challenge is inventory management, as FMCG firms must always forecast demand correctly and take care of perishable goods. Another problem is that they have to make quick changes to the trends their customers want, which is important overlooked the fast market gain and switching consumer decisions. In addition, compliance with health and safety regulations and environmental care requirements create another level of complexity which is peculiar to Singaporean FMCG firms.
Many domains are dealing with the problems of digital transformation and fierce competition as well, which are the factors that affect FMCG. Retailers ought to turn to the technology rhythm and engage Singaporean shoppers while the latter demand uninterrupted scenarios of online and offline shopping. Furthermore, the efficient supply chain management is essential to servicing the end customers which makes this aspect alike to the other sectors.
POS Systems: A Revolutionizing Tool for Retailers
Addressing these hurdles, an advanced POS system is one significant asset that can manipulate the scene for FMCG retailers. Virtually, the very essence of the system is that it improves transaction flow, plus the real-time information it provides enhances decision-making. With inventory management, a POS system tracks stock electronically, eliminating the process of separate invoice and purchasing reports that may have been reduced if stock levels were overestimated or if goods had run out.

In addition, POS systems work toward enhancing the payment process, therefore, improving minimizing the obstacle for consumers to buy the products they want. Retailers can take the lead through bringing together arrangements, for example, the loyalty program and offers that are personalized. Simply put, effective data management that comes with POS systems endows them with the potential of remaining compliant to regulatory requirements, including providing a reliable and safe system for customer data handling.
On top of that, the digitized transformation era is witnessing a new level of shoppers’ experience where both offline and online e-commerce combine allowing customers to shop easily. With the perks of the high-tech POS systems, Singaporean FMCG firms can not only survive but also thrive at the competition.
